An In-Depth Look At The Cerro de la Silla Pico Norte Hike

Setting Off Early for a Full-Day Adventure

The tour starts at 5:00 am in Monterrey—yes, early, but this timing makes a big difference. The cool morning air and fresh start help prepare you mentally and physically for the day ahead. Transportation to the trailhead is included, removing logistical hassle and letting you focus on the excitement of the climb.

The Trail: A Steady Climb Through Scenic Beauty

Once at the trailhead, the ascent begins on a rugged mountain path. Expect a mix of steep climbs, natural rock steps, and technical sections that challenge your stamina and agility. The terrain isn’t flat or easy; it demands good physical condition and a knack for scrambling over rocky surfaces.

Your guide will pace the group appropriately, offer assistance when needed, and share insights about the region’s geology and flora. Reaching Cerro de la Silla, the Iconic Peak

After several hours of climbing, you’ll arrive at Pico Norte, the highest point on Cerro de la Silla. Here, the views are extraordinary. You’ll see Monterrey sprawling below, framed by mountain ridges, with the Sierra Madre Oriental stretching to the horizon. These vistas are what make the challenge worthwhile—imagine standing on a rugged peak, feeling the wind, and gazing at a landscape that seems to go on forever.

The Summit Experience

The 360° panorama from Pico Norte is a highlight. You’ll have ample time to soak in the scenery, take photos, and appreciate the achievement. Many hikers find the summit’s views deeply rewarding—it’s a perspective that few get to experience, especially with such clarity and breadth.

The Descent and Return

The hike back down takes roughly another 2 hours, and your guide will help ensure a safe, steady pace. Expect rocky, uneven terrain on the way down, which can be just as challenging as the ascent. The entire day wraps up with a return to the meeting point around late afternoon.

Practical Details

Cerro de la Silla Pico Norte Summit Hike Top Monterrey Adventure - Practical Details

The tour begins early, at 5:00 am, in Monterrey, making it clear that this is a full-day commitment. The meeting point on Av Eloy Cavazos is accessible and convenient, especially if you’re staying nearby. The tour is capped at 60 travelers, so you can expect a relatively intimate group, but enough company to share the experience.

You should have a strong physical fitness level to handle the steep climbs, rocky sections, and technical parts. The hike lasts approximately 8 hours, including travel, ascent, summit time, and descent. Wear sturdy hiking shoes, bring water, sun protection, and be prepared for variable mountain weather.
